Aperion Cyberstorm - various control schemes detailed

Coming straight from the developer...

Regarding controllers, we've tried to support every official option as far as possible -- sorry, no balance board...

As we said last year, the game will support a Wii Remote without an attached Nunchuk. We figured there are a lot lying around or cheap to buy, so getting five players together should be simpler than other options. When we got down to it, we realised the logistics of mapping a twin stick shooter to that device.

How it works is something like a golf grip. Players point with the IR sensor in the direction they want to shoot, and use the D-pad to move. Abilities sit on the 1 and 2 buttons. It might take some players a bit of time to get used to that, so we've included an autofire option as well. The plug-in classic controllers work, too!

Wii Remote and Nunchuk is supported, and this too uses either IR or autofire, and lefty-flip on the ability activating buttons.
Pro controllers can be used with a lefty flip on the ability triggers and control sticks. It's my recommended option!
Because the game might be played at a show or with people who play in a certain way, we've popped the above options into a secondary menu in the ship select screen. That lets the player customise the controller to suit them -- no more playing with inverted controls if you don't want to!
